Central Hub Radio is not an application that you can trust entirely. In fact, it is not a program that should be up and running on your operating system. That is so because our research team has classified this piece of software as one more potentially unwanted program. Such category has been assigned due to intrusive inner workings that this application exhibits. As it turns out, it can make invasive changes to your browser's default settings without requiring your consent. Due to such alterations, browsing the web will become a much more annoying and frustrating experience than you are used to. It is crucial to note that this potentially unwanted program could prove to be the primary reason other dubious applications could enter your PC without a lot of trouble. In this report, we provide in-depth information about this application's functionality along with a detailed removal guide, which you should use to delete Central Hub Radio once and for all.

Central Hub Radio is quite widespread partly because of advertising tactics that its developers use. On its official websites, this potentially unwanted program is marketed as a tool that should enhance your online searches. Also, it should present you with an ability stream radio right within your browser. At first, it might seem like an application worthy of having. Unfortunately, all these claims do not reflect reality all that well. During the extensive analysis of this potentially unwanted program, malware researchers at our internal labs have discovered that right upon intrusion it installs a suspicious third-party browser extension, which happens to be the centerpiece of this invasive application. That is so because this browser plug-in makes invasive alterations and then maintains them as well. The main two changes that it triggers are of your new tab page and search engine. While these modifications do not seem like a big deal, their effects on the way you browse the Internet will be adverse. That is so because for as long as this intrusive program will be active on your PC, you will have no choice but to use a suspicious third-party search engine for every online query. The same can be said about your new tab page. Instead of seeing a blank page that you are used to, you will be presented with a questionable site. To restore your browser's default functionality so you could surf the web the way you like, you need to remove Central Hub Radio once and for all. If you fail to do so, the intrusive changes will continue to bother you.

Even though you can download Central Hub Radio from its official website, it is critical to note that it might be distributed via bundled installers as well. That is a dangerous instance because such setup files can contain a ton of questionable programs. Therefore, if you already have this potentially unwanted program active on your PC, and you did not install it consciously, we recommend checking your entire operating system for other suspicious applications. Furthermore, you must know that using the newly appointed search engine could be quite dangerous because it might present you with results embedded with redirect links. Clicking on such a result could be potentially a harmful instance because you might end up on a site crafted by malware developers. There is a chance that you could end up on a web page that runs an arbitrary code execution exploit, and just entering it might be enough to infect your PC with some unknown malware. That is so because the exploit in question can trigger a remote setup procedure without requiring your authorization. As you can see, this potentially unwanted program could prove to be quite dangerous. Thus, it should not be surprising that we urge you to remove Central Hub Radio as soon as it is found active on your operating system.

How to remove Central Hub Radio from your PC

Google Chrome

  1. Start your web browser.
  2. Click the Chrome Menu button select Settings.
  3. Click Extensions.
  4. Click the Trash can icon next to the unwanted extension.
  5. Select Remove to confirm your choice.

Mozilla Firefox

  1. Open your web browser.
  2. Click the Menu button and select Add-ons.
  3. Select Extensions.
  4. Click the Remove button next to the suspicious extension to remove it.

Internet Explorer

  1. Launch your web browser.
  2. Click the Menu button and select Manage add-ons.
  3. Select Toolbars and Extensions.
  4. Locate the unwanted extension and click Remove.
